## 逻辑任务记录 v1
|
||||
|
||||
普通文件传输增加保留命名空间 `opennexus-records/v1/tasks/task_<32位小写十六进制>.json`。文件 Revision 的 file_id 与任务业务 id 分开;记录仅包含 `schema=1`、`kind=task`、`id`、`data`。data 白名单为 title、description、status、note_id、due_at_ms、created_at_ms、updated_at_ms。时间采用 UTC Unix 毫秒,due_at_ms/note_id 可为空;status 为 todo/in_progress/done/cancelled。任务状态只表示任务状态,不启动目标设备上的 Agent 或后台作业。
|
||||
|
||||
Host 在写入 journal、捕获外部修改和上传前验证记录;未知字段、未知 schema/kind、非法路径或时间拒绝。记录不允许 api_key、token、environment、permissions 等附加字段。标题最多 4096 字节、说明最多 256 KiB、记录最多 1 MiB,Core list 响应最多 4 MiB。用户写入标题/说明的正文仍是用户内容,不按关键字审查正文。
|
||||
|
||||
桌面 Task CRUD 经 Host records broker,操作重放返回原始记录且同 ID 不同字段拒绝;Core 不以全局 SQLite 作为任务来源。已明确归属于当前 Vault 的旧 Task 表在首次访问时逐条迁移,完成后设置所有权标记,来源表保留;未分配 Vault 的全局旧数据不猜测归属。文件身份采纳时,任务链接通过 Host 别名解析,并在上传队列物化前将规范化引用写成新的逻辑记录。
|
||||
|
||||
本节仅交付任务逻辑记录。用户 Skill/配置、主题、可选对话等仍须逐类定义白名单与适配器;不得用复制任意 JSON/SQLite 代替。
